Joel Penner Sextet, The Church of the Little Black Dog (Sea Breeze, 2005) |
Joel Penner is not trying anything new on this CD, but then he doesn't have to. The Church of the Little Black Dog is mainstream without resorting to either smooth jazz or the overdone funk/fusion '70s sound.
Penner's sextet has an upbeat, propulsive sound. It has a big band feel, lively and solidly arranged, without any of the jarring nature of be-bop or experimental jazz. Penner, Rose and MacDonald provide wonderful, full tones over the rhythm section of Cengiz Yaltkaya on piano, Bill Von Ravensberg on bass and Steve Pemberton on drums. Incidentally, if you look up Joel Penner on the Internet and come across a Dr. Joel Penner who practices Oriental medicine, it is the same person. by Dave Howell |
